About Me

The opportunity to explore challenges in a safe space can bring about fresh insight and real change. I guide individuals through personal challenges, fostering an environment where you can speak openly. We work together to understand difficult situations. Through thoughtful conversation, we uncover new perspectives and practical ways to move forward. This approach suits anyone ready to gain clarity and build resilience in their daily life.

Approach

When fresh understanding emerges, I help translate it into concrete actions that fit your life and daily routines. In Rondebosch or via secure online sessions in English, we keep a steady, collaborative pace with short goals and practical check-ins between meetings. Sessions blend reflective listening with simple, manageable strategies and brief tasks tailored to attention, mood and major transitions. This approach tends to suit adults and parents who want clear steps toward greater resilience and ease.
